WHEATON, Ill. -- St. Scholastica opened play at the Lee Pfund Classic on Friday night, coming up short in an 85–64 road loss to host Wheaton (IL). After a tough first half, the Saints put together a stronger second half performance with 40 points and encouraging individual performance.
Freshman guard Davion Butler (South Phoenix, AZ/) led the Saints with 17 points, knocking down two threes and providing steady offense throughout the night. Aaron Keykal (Princeton, MN/Princeton HS) added 10 points and 8 rebounds, giving St. Scholastica a reliable interior presence on both ends. The Saints' bench also contributed 24 points, highlighted by Drelyn Jones (Leyden, IL/Leyden HS) and Nebiyu Teklemariam (Alameda, CA/St. Joseph Notre Dame HS), who each added 8 points.
While Wheaton's perimeter shooting proved difficult to overcome, the Saints' settled in with a competitive second-half push.
St. Scholastica (3–1) continues the Lee Pfund Classic on Saturday at 5 p.m., taking on Rose-Hulman at King Arena.
